
Madden NFL, after a decade’s absence from PC gaming, will return to Windows PC this fall with Madden NFL 19, Electronic Arts’ chief executive, Andrew Wilson, announced today at EA’s keynote kicking of E3.
This year marks the 30th anniversary of the beginning of the Madden franchise, which originally published as John Madden Football for a variety of personal computers on June 1, 1988. The last Madden NFL to publish for PC was Madden NFL 08 in 2007.
EA Sports’ decision to abandon the platform in early 2008 was met with the full-throated indignation of the PC gaming community and began a steep decline in sports video gaming on that platform. From 2009 to present day, EA Sports’ only PC-published series was the FIFA soccer series. The only other licensed sports video games on PC in that era were 2K Sports’ NBA 2K and MLB 2K series, Konami’s Pro Evolution Soccer, and Codemasters’ F1 series.
